Dynamic DNS (DDNS) is a service developed to enable individuals to connect to a gadget with a changing IP address with a fixed domain. This ability is especially valuable for gadgets such as home servers, DVRs, and remote access routers, where the integral instability of ISP-provided IP addresses can impede remote access. Typically, Domain Name System (DNS) fixes straightforward domain names to IP addresses. Nonetheless, DDNS adds a layer of dynamism: whenever the IP address adjustments, the DNS document instantly updates, keeping regular access factors no matter of IP changes. This is a crucial functionality in circumstances such as remote access, where individuals may need to log into their home networks or servers from different external places.
An essential application of DDNS is its combination with routers, enabling individuals to configure their network settings directly from the router’s console. Several modern routers included integrated assistance for preferred DDNS services. By setting up DDNS on the router, individuals can guarantee that their network’s external IP address is properly mapped to a domain name. This technique is commonly easier than manually configuring DDNS on individual devices. Router producers often offer guidance on DBA settings, allowing users to easily browse the process.

A virtual private network, frequently referred to as a VPN, is a technology that develops a secure and encrypted connection over a much less secure network, such as the Internet.
With VPNs, individuals can connect to a local area network remotely, accessing files, printers, and intranet services as if they were literally present. This is specifically valuable for remote workers and organizations with numerous areas, as it fosters seamless interaction and data sharing. The comfort of having the ability to access a home network from anywhere can likewise be invaluable, whether it’s for remote job, accessing security cameras, or monitoring IoT devices deployed throughout a wise home. In addition, with data personal privacy concerns increasing, making certain that your connection to a VPN is accurately secure is paramount. VPNs use solid file encryption standards, which help in safeguarding the data transmitted online, hence making it virtually difficult for potential cyberpunks to obstruct sensitive info.
